June 19, 2019 at 19:18 #1446027I’m all over Advertise in this. On at 20/1 antipost and gone in again at 11s. First time blinkers on hopefully to bring out improvement and focus, was never going to stay in the 2000 Guineas in my eyes, but it was a dreadful run so a bit to prove, but course and distance form, some of the best 2 year old form in the book and possibly laid out for this after the Guineas. Showcasing is a sire thats already won this with Quiet Reflection in 2016. Happy to take on Ten Sovereigns at his price and Jash, Hello Youmzain or Khaadam don’t look like anything to fear. Would love to see some market confidence on Friday morning but happy to go in at this price plus the antipost bet
